Easily create a cinematic atmosphere and motion blur effects.Includes ND8, ND16, ND32, and ND64 filters for four levels of light reduction.Get the perfect shot in a variety of lighting conditions.Achieve long exposure shots and unique effects such as city light trails and star trails.
ND8 - Reduces the amount of light hitting the sensor and lowers the shutter speed by 3 f-stops. Helps capture realistic, sharp images in partly cloudy daytime conditions.
ND16 - Reduces the amount of light hitting the sensor and lowers the shutter speed by 4 f-stops. Helps capture sharp images in normal daylight conditions. Also effectively eliminates issues such as the "jello" effect.
ND32 - Suitable for very bright daylight conditions. Reduces the amount of light hitting the sensor by 5 f-stops. This is effective in eliminating the "jello" effect and creates a natural blurred motion effect.
ND64 - Suitable for extremely bright daylight conditions. Reduces the amount of light hitting the sensor by 6 f-stops. Also effective in eliminating the "jello" effect and creates a natural blurred motion effect.

MULTISPECTRAL CAMERAS
The Mavic 3M has four 5MP multispectral cameras. Infact, the Mavic 3M is the world’s smallest 4-band multispectral drone camera.
Its built-in camera array combines Green, Red, Red Edge, and Near Infrared sensors.
Near Infrared: 860 nm ± 26 nm
Red: 650 nm ± 16 nm
Red Edge: 730 nm ± 16 nm
Green: 560nm ± 16 nm
These sensors support the NDVI, GNDVI, and NDRE vegetation indexes to provide farmers with vital information.
NDVI: Makes it possible to detect plants under stress, differentiate between crops, and determine at which stage they are in their growing cycle.
NDRE: Provides insights on chlorophyll content in leaves.
GNDVI: Useful for estimating photosynthetic activity, as well as water and nitrogen content in the plant canopy.

SUNLIGHT SENSOR
The Mavic 3M has a built-in sunlight sensor that captures solar irradiance and records it in an image file, allowing for light compensation of image data during 2D reconstruction.
This results in more accurate NDVI results, as well as improved accuracy and consistency of data acquired over time.
RTK MODULE INCLUDED
The Mavic 3M comes with an RTK module, allowing agricultural professionals to conduct high-precision aerial surveys with care, efficiency and - crucially - without the need for Ground Control Points.
The RTK module enables centimeter-level positioning. Flight control, the camera, and the RTK module sync in microseconds to accurately capture the location of each camera's imaging centre.
